The psalms loves putting things in couplets - ie. saying the same thing twice in two different ways

So He is not into the strength of the things we own - horses

He is not into your legs....or where you can go or what you can do - your ability

So what he wants is for you to Fear Him

Which is to put your Hope in Him which is all of your wanting being placed in His unfailing Love

So what he wants is for you to Hope in Him

Which is to fear Him which is realizing He is what this 'whole thing' is about and loving that
